| QUOTATION: | Women, like men, ought to have their youth so glutted with freedom they hate the very idea of freedom. |
| ATTRIBUTION: | Vita Sackville-West (18921962), British novelist, poet. Letter, June 1, 1919, to her husband, diplomat and author Harold Nicolson. Quoted in Nigel Nicolson, Portrait of a Marriage (1973). |
